Where did John Milton receive his higher education?

AOxford University

BChrist’s College, Cambridge

CHarvard University

DKing's College, London

Answer:

B. Christ’s College, Cambridge

Read Explanation:

  • John Milton received his higher education at Christ’s College, Cambridge, where he enrolled in 1625 and earned both his Bachelor’s and Master’s degrees.

  • While at Cambridge, Milton developed a strong foundation in Latin, Greek, Hebrew, and classical literature, which would heavily influence his later writings.
